Queen Over Bunk Bed Plans: A Guide to Building a Majestic Sleep Space

Queen over bunk bed plans offer a practical and stylish solution for maximizing space while creating a comfortable and inviting sleeping arrangement. These plans provide detailed instructions and diagrams for constructing a sturdy and functional bunk bed that accommodates a queen-sized mattress on the lower bunk, with a single or twin mattress on the top bunk. Whether you're looking to furnish a guest room, create a kid-friendly haven, or simply maximize space in a small bedroom, queen over bunk bed plans can be a valuable resource.

Advantages of Queen Over Bunk Bed Plans

Building a queen over bunk bed from plans offers several advantages over purchasing a pre-made bunk bed. Firstly, it allows for greater customization. You can choose the dimensions, materials, and finishes to perfectly suit your needs and style preferences. You can also adapt the design to fit specific requirements, such as adding storage compartments or incorporating unique features like a built-in desk or bookshelf. Secondly, building a queen over bunk bed can be a cost-effective option. By using readily available materials and utilizing your own construction skills, you can potentially save a significant amount of money compared to purchasing a similar bunk bed from a retailer.

Thirdly, constructing a queen over bunk bed from plans is a rewarding project that allows you to create a truly unique and personalized piece of furniture. The process of building the bunk bed can be enjoyable and fulfilling, providing a sense of accomplishment and pride in your handiwork. This DIY project also allows you to connect with your creative side and develop your carpentry skills.

Key Considerations for Queen Over Bunk Bed Plans

Before embarking on your queen over bunk bed construction journey, it's essential to consider several key factors:

1. Space Requirements

Queen over bunk beds require ample space to accommodate the dimensions of the mattresses and ensure safe and comfortable use. The length of the queen mattress needs to be at least 80 inches, and the width should be at least 60 inches. The height of the upper bunk needs to be sufficient for an adult to comfortably sit up in bed. The overall footprint of the bunk bed should be carefully measured to ensure it fits well within the available space in your bedroom.

2. Material Selection

The choice of materials is crucial for building a sturdy and durable queen over bunk bed. Sturdy hardwoods like oak, maple, or cherry are excellent choices for the frame and support beams. Softwoods like pine or cedar can be used for the ladder and other decorative elements. Consider the weight capacity of the materials, ensuring they can safely support the weight of the mattresses and occupants.

3. Safety Features

Safety should be a top priority when building a queen over bunk bed. The plans should include features like guard rails around the top bunk, secure ladder rungs, and sturdy support beams. Consider adding additional safety features like a safety rail for the lower bunk or a non-slip surface for the ladder.

Essential Steps for Building a Queen Over Bunk Bed

Building a queen over bunk bed involves various steps, but with careful planning and execution, the process can be manageable and enjoyable. Here's a general overview of the key steps:

1. Gathering Materials and Tools

Begin by carefully reviewing the plans and gathering all the necessary materials. This includes lumber, fasteners, paint or stain, and any additional hardware or accessories. Ensure you have the appropriate tools for cutting, measuring, assembling, and finishing the bed frame.

2. Cutting and Preparing the Lumber

Use precise measurement and care when cutting the lumber according to the plans. Precise cuts are crucial for the stability and alignment of the bunk bed. Sand the rough edges of the cut lumber to ensure a smooth finish and prevent splinters.

3. Assembling the Frame

Follow the instructions in the plans to assemble the frame structure. Start with the base and ensure that all the connections are securely fastened using screws or bolts. Pay attention to the alignment of the support beams, which are essential for holding the weight of the mattresses.

4. Attaching the Ladder and Guard Rails

Carefully attach the ladder and guard rails to the frame. Ensure that the ladder is sturdy and securely mounted. Secure the guard rails to the upper bunk with sufficient height and stability to prevent falls.

5. Finishing the Bunk Bed

Once the frame and ladder are assembled, you can apply your chosen finish. This may involve sanding, staining, painting, or using a combination of these techniques. Allow the finish to dry completely before adding the mattresses and linens.

Building a queen over bunk bed from plans involves careful planning, meticulous craftsmanship, and a commitment to safety. With the right plans and dedication, you can create a spacious and stylish sleeping arrangement that serves your needs and adds a touch of grandeur to your bedroom.
